LanguageGeneratorManager class
Classe qui gère le cache de toutes les ressources LG à partir d’un ResourceExplorer.
Constructeurs
Language |
Initialisez une nouvelle instance de classe LanguageResourceManager. |
Propriétés
language |
Obtient ou définit des générateurs de langage. |
Méthodes
resource |
Retourne le programme de résolution pour résoudre l’ID d’importation LG vers le texte du modèle en fonction de la langue et d’un délégué du chargeur de ressources de modèle. |
Détails du constructeur
LanguageGeneratorManager(ResourceExplorer)
Initialisez une nouvelle instance de classe LanguageResourceManager.
new LanguageGeneratorManager(resourceManager: ResourceExplorer)
Paramètres
- resourceManager
-
ResourceExplorer
Explorateur de ressources pour gérer les fichiers LG.
Détails de la propriété
languageGenerators
Obtient ou définit des générateurs de langage.
languageGenerators: Map<string, LanguageGenerator<T, D>>
Valeur de propriété
Map<string, LanguageGenerator<T, D>>
Détails de la méthode
resourceExplorerResolver(string, Map<string, Resource[]>)
Retourne le programme de résolution pour résoudre l’ID d’importation LG vers le texte du modèle en fonction de la langue et d’un délégué du chargeur de ressources de modèle.
static function resourceExplorerResolver(locale: string, resourceMapping: Map<string, Resource[]>): ImportResolverDelegate
Paramètres
- locale
-
string
Paramètres régionaux pour identifier la langue.
- resourceMapping
-
Map<string, Resource[]>
Délégué du chargeur de ressources de modèle.
Retours
ImportResolverDelegate
Délégué à résoudre la ressource.